- Formulation Tips
DOWSIL™ ES-5800 Formulation Aid must be neutralized with alkali ingredients before formulating when it is used as dispersant or emulsifier. When using DOWSIL™ ES-5800 Formulation Aid as detergent improver in W/O formulation, it is recommended to add it after emulsification. See formulation examples.

- Usable Life and Storage
When stored at or below 50°C (122°F) in the original unopened containers, this product has a usable life of 18 months from the date of production.
When stored below 5°C for more than a week, the material might become haze paste. By heating the material to 40°C, the material will return to its original transparent appearance. Minimum storage temperature 15°C is recommended.- Disposal Considerations
